For centuries, the copyright have intrigued the public imagination. This mysterious organization, often portrayed as a shadowy cabal controlling world events, has become synonymous with conspiracy. However, separating fact from fiction can be complex. While the historical copyright was a real group founded in Bavaria in the 18th century, it was quickly dismantled and had no lasting influence on global affairs. The modern-day concept of the copyright is largely a product of rumor, fueled by movies that perpetuate its supernatural status. Ultimately, understanding the true story of the copyright requires critical thinking and a willingness to examine commonly held beliefs.

The legacy of the copyright serves as a profound reminder of how easily myths can take root and spread.

The Symbol of the copyright: The Ever-Watching Eye

Throughout history, legends have woven themselves around secret societies, often shrouded in mystery and intrigue. Among these enigmatic groups is the copyright, a name that has become synonymous with secrecy. One of their most infamous symbols is the Eye of Providence, an all-seeing eye sometimes depicted within a triangle. This alluring symbol has been interpreted in numerous ways, with some believing it represents divine knowledge. Others see it as a representation of the copyright's control over world events.

Its persistence in popular culture only adds to its intrigue. Whether it is a symbol of divine providence or a tool for manipulation, the Eye of Providence will likely continue to confound people for years to come.
